Quasi-steady state aerodynamics of the cheetah tail

During high-speed pursuit of prey, the cheetah (Acinonyx jubatus) has been observed to swing its tail while manoeuvring (e.g. turning or braking) but the effect of these complex motions is not well understood. This study demonstrates the potential of the cheetah's long, furry tail to impart torques and forces on the body as a result of aerodynamic effects, in addition to the well-known inertial effects. The first-order aerodynamic forces on the tail are quantified through wind tunnel testing and it is observed that the fur nearly doubles the effective frontal area of the tail without much mass penalty. Simple dynamic models provide insight into manoeuvrability via simulation of pitch, roll and yaw tail motion primitives. The inertial and quasi-steady state aerodynamic effects of tail actuation are quantified and compared by calculating the angular impulse imparted onto the cheetah's body and its shown aerodynamic effects contribute to the tail's angular impulse, especially at the highest forward velocities.
机译:在高速追捕猎物的过程中,已观察到猎豹(Acinonyx jubatus)在操纵(例如转弯或制动)时会摆动其尾巴,但对这些复杂动作的影响还知之甚少。这项研究表明,除了众所周知的惯性作用之外,由于空气动力学作用,猎豹的长长的毛茸茸的尾巴还可能在身体上施加扭矩和力。通过风洞测试量化了尾部的一阶空气动力,并且观察到,皮毛几乎使尾部的有效额叶面积增加了一倍,而没有太大的质量损失。简单的动态模型可通过模拟俯仰,横摇和偏航尾部运动原语来提供对机动性的洞察力。通过计算施加在猎豹身上的角冲量,可以量化和比较尾部驱动的惯性和准稳态空气动力效应,并且所显示的空气动力效应有助于尾巴的角冲力,特别是在最高前进速度时。
